Sample Massage Therapist Resume
James Jones
·
Experienced massage therapist dedicated to providing quality therapeutic
massages and educating people on overall health and wellness.
·
Succeeded in building an efficient private practice while working
alongside other massage therapists.
·
Able to uphold moral ethics to help promote a positive view on the
industry.
·
Established and maintained excellent client relationships to ensure higher
number of repeat clientele.
·
Instructed clients in proper care and helped individuals take steps to
improve their health.
·
Qualified in: Chair massage, Swedish massage, deep tissue massage, stone
massage, body stretching and ROM, prenatal/side-lying massage.
·
Also experienced in spa services, stone therapy, CPR, nutrition and
reflexology.
Education
·
Provided massage services to clients using safe, appropriate and effective
techniques.
·
Performed health history on clients and updated prior to each session;
ascertained precautions/contradictions for massage prior to each session.
·
Explained procedures and applied techniques appropriate to client needs
and preferences.
·
Observed client reaction to massage and modified as necessary.
·
Solicited feedback and responded accordingly.
·
Documented all sessions performed according to established guidelines.
·
Other responsibilities included: Maintaining client confidentiality and
sensitivity to age and gender related issues during all client interactions;
reporting any unusual client interactions to supervisor immediately, scheduling
and maintaining appointments; assisting in collection of fees, consulting with
appropriate treatment staff regarding treatment plans when necessary.
Staff Clinical Massage Therapist: Jan. 1999 - Nov. 2003, Seamen's Hospital, Dallas, TX
·
Duties included: Developing and utilizing therapeutic strategies to solve
client's soft tissue injuries, working in conjunction with an MD, assisting in
maximizing the patient's recovery goals while working on traumatic brain
injuries in recovering patients who suffered from a stroke.
·
Performed therapeutic massages on clients with musculo-skeletal problems
such as back and neck pain, rotator cuff injuries, sprains and strains,
headaches, sports injuries, and stress related conditions.
·
Performed sports, deep tissue, and Swedish massages, providing massage
therapy that soothes muscles, relieves tension, heals soreness, and eliminates
stress.
·
Left clients relaxed, impressed, and looking forward to the next session.
